Imagine interstellar missions lasting five times your lifespan. Our spacecraft approaches Alpha Centauri, plans to sample soil from a crater on a moon of the second planet, and lands a rover that burrows beneath the crater's surface. From the perspective of self-healing architectures and algorithms, we describe opportunities and challenges that are key to launching, within the next forty years, star-ships that are truly autonomous.
